Largely produced in Italy, by the Piaggio Company, Piaggio scooters
have extended beyond the European tradition, being now manufactured in
other parts of the world too. Vespa was the first of the Piaggio
scooters to write the history of motorcycles and alternative means of
transportation, after World War II. Presently, there is no other larger
scooter producer in Europe, while at the international level, Piaggio
scooters occupy a fourth position in the top of the best reputed brand
names. The fuel efficiency, the stylish look and the technological
superiority make the biggest advantages of Piaggio scooters.
There is a huge number of 600,000 Piaggio scooters produced and sold
every year, and sales are expected to grow for small vehicles as
compared to the downfall of the international market demand for cars.
Given the deep economical crisis that affects countries worldwide,
people are more and more interested in low-consume vehicles, to cope
with the money shortage. Plus, it is definitely easier to cope with the
heavy traffic in the urban jungle when you ride a two-wheel vehicle
that is both sleek and rapid. Other than these, the costs on insurance,
registration and maintenance are a lot lower for Piaggio scooters and
other small motorcycles than for cars.
Plenty of Piaggio
scooters designs are available to suit any taste, requirements or needs
There are lots of models in all the cc categories, with two or four
stroke engines, with or without a cooling device, with or without an
MP3 and so on. The cooling system differs from model to model, and
while some rely on water for the cooling process, others use special
liquids to keep the engine within optimal parameters. Besides the gas
powered vehicles, you can also purchase hybrid Piaggio scooters that in
addition to the regular engine include an electric motor as well.
The money saving possibility is thus higher for hybrid Piaggio scooters
because the power is generated by both energy sources. An estimate of
gas consume is 1.67 liters per 100km which is incredible if we think of
the consume required by a car. Although fuel economy deserves all the
credit, the designers of hybrid Piaggio scooters did not overlook
performance, because these vehicles surely don't lack power for their
class. Thus, a hybrid scooter can reach 100 km/h in acceleration within
no more than five seconds.
